    Neil Joseph Tardio Jr. is an American filmmaker, television commercial director, producer and screenwriter known for turning short advertisements into memorable stories. His work often combines natural humour, sharp dialogue and believable characters. During a career spanning decades, he has directed campaigns for major brands, worked with famous athletes and entertainers, and earned respected awards within the advertising industry.

    Although his past marriage to actress Téa Leoni has attracted interest, his professional achievements form the most important part of his story. From award-winning public service campaigns to television programmes, music videos and original screenplays, Tardio has built a varied body of work based on creativity, timing and human emotion.

    Early Life and Family Background

    Neil Tardio grew up in New York in a family closely connected to advertising and film production. His father had worked in the agency business before owning a successful commercial production company in New York during the 1980s. This gave Neil early exposure to directors, producers, advertising teams and the practical work involved in creating filmed campaigns.

    Growing up within this creative environment helped him understand that advertisements were not simply sales messages. They required storytelling, careful planning, strong performances and a clear visual idea. His family background therefore gave him useful knowledge of the industry before he began working professionally.

    Authoritative professional sources do not provide firm details about his mother, siblings or exact date of birth. These parts of his private background have remained outside his public career, allowing greater attention to stay on his work as a filmmaker.

    School Years and Love of Sport

    Tardio attended Rye Country Day School in New York and graduated in 1982. Sport played a major role in his school years. During his final year, he served as captain of the football, ice hockey and lacrosse teams. He had already been playing varsity football since the eighth grade, showing an unusual level of commitment and ability from a young age.

    His teams enjoyed a highly successful final season. The football and hockey teams completed unbeaten campaigns, while the lacrosse team reached its championship match. Taking part in three demanding sports helped him develop discipline, teamwork and leadership, qualities that later became valuable on busy film sets.

    Neil Joseph Tardio Jr.’s Education

    After graduating from Rye Country Day School, Neil Joseph Tardio Jr. studied at Boston University from 1982 to 1986. He continued playing football, hockey and lacrosse while completing his university education. He became captain of the university lacrosse team and led it in scoring during his junior and senior years.

    He also became involved with university media. His activities included work with the campus radio station and a university news channel. These experiences gave him practical contact with broadcasting, communication and production before he entered the professional advertising industry.

    Following university, Tardio spent time in Perth, Australia, where he played lacrosse for the Nollamara Hawks. He later played for the Skoal Bandits in the New York area and earned a place with the New York Saints of the Major Indoor Lacrosse League. Injuries and the growing demands of his professional career prevented him from completing a full season with the team.

    Beginning a Career in Advertising

    Tardio began his career on the agency side of advertising rather than moving directly into directing. He worked as a producer and writer for respected agencies, including Saatchi & Saatchi in New York and DDB in Chicago. These roles taught him how campaigns move from an initial idea to a finished production.

    His experience as a writer became especially important. Commercials have very little time to introduce characters, create interest and deliver a clear message. A director working in this field must understand structure, dialogue and timing. Tardio developed these skills before taking control behind the camera.

    Working within agencies also taught him how to balance creativity with the needs of clients. A commercial may need to be funny or moving, but it must still communicate the purpose of a brand. This combination of artistic judgement and business understanding became one of the foundations of his directing career.

    Breakthrough with Rock the Vote

    One of Tardio’s earliest major directing assignments was the 1992 Rock the Vote television special featuring Madonna. The programme formed part of a campaign encouraging young Americans to take part in elections and use their voting rights.

    The special received a Peabody Award, giving Tardio important recognition at an early stage of his directing career. The project also showed that he could handle famous performers, social themes and large-scale television production while maintaining a strong and accessible message.

    This success helped him move into full-time directing. It established him as a filmmaker capable of combining entertainment with a wider social purpose, rather than focusing only on conventional product advertising.

    Neil Joseph Tardio Jr.’s Commercial Directing Career

    Tardio became best known for comedy-led commercials built on dialogue, realistic behaviour and carefully chosen performers. His advertisements often feel like very short films, with recognisable characters facing amusing or unexpected situations.

    He has directed campaigns for prominent companies and organisations such as Coca-Cola, AT&T, Budweiser, ESPN, Ford, McDonald’s, Nike, Verizon, Volkswagen, Gatorade, Porsche, Target, the NFL, the NHL and Major League Baseball.

    Working with Athletes and Entertainers

    His projects have included some of the best-known figures in sport and entertainment. He has worked with Madonna, Beyoncé, Sheryl Crow, Counting Crows, Michael Jordan, Tiger Woods, Tom Brady, Peyton Manning, Wayne Gretzky, Patrick Kane, Connor McDavid, Odell Beckham Jr. and Rob Gronkowski.

    Directing famous personalities requires more than technical knowledge. A commercial director must make the performer seem natural while keeping the production on schedule and protecting the campaign’s message. Tardio’s experience with dialogue and comedy has helped him create relaxed performances from both professional actors and sports stars.

    A Distinctive Style

    His directing style is closely linked with character-based comedy. Instead of relying only on visual effects or loud humour, he often builds a scene through conversation, expressions and small details.

    Casting is a central part of this approach. The right performer can make an ordinary line feel memorable, while the wrong choice can weaken the whole scene. Tardio’s work has gained praise for believable casting, witty storytelling and close attention to performance.

    Awards and Major Achievements

    Neil Joseph Tardio Jr. has received more than 100 professional honours. These include four Cannes Lions, four Clio Awards, two London Art Directors Awards, 12 Addy Awards and 30 Telly Awards. His anti-drug public service commercial Joint Man, created for the Partnership for a Drug-Free America, also received an Emmy nomination.

    The Cannes Lions and Clio Awards are especially respected within advertising because they recognise high standards of creativity and execution. Receiving honours from these organisations confirmed Tardio’s standing as an important commercial filmmaker.

    Some of his work has also entered the permanent advertising collection at the Museum of Modern Art in New York. This achievement places his commercial work within a broader cultural and artistic setting rather than treating it only as temporary marketing material.

    Work in Television, Music and Digital Media

    Tardio’s career extends beyond advertising. He directed 32 episodes of P.E. TV, a children’s sports programme that first aired on Channel One and later reached ESPN. The programme allowed him to combine his filmmaking experience with his lifelong interest in sport.

    He also co-created and directed Lifeisode, a web series developed during the growth of online video. This project demonstrated his ability to adapt his storytelling methods to digital formats.

    His music video work includes projects connected with the Red Hot Chili Peppers and Queen Latifah. Music videos require a different rhythm from commercials, but they still depend on visual storytelling, performance and close control of timing.

    Screenwriting and Film Projects

    Tardio has also worked as a screenwriter. His original screenplay Son of Santa was sold to United Artists. At different stages of his career, he has developed television ideas, children’s books and feature-film projects, showing that his creative ambitions reach beyond short advertising productions.

    During the COVID-19 pandemic, he directed the short film PROPER. The project demonstrated his continued interest in narrative filmmaking during a period when production conditions were unusually difficult.

    Marriage to Téa Leoni

    Neil Joseph Tardio Jr. married American actress Téa Leoni on 8 June 1991. The ceremony took place at St Luke’s Episcopal Church in Hope Township, New Jersey. Their marriage ended in 1995.

    Leoni later became widely known for films and television productions such as Deep Impact, The Family Man and Madam Secretary. Tardio and Leoni did not have children together, and neither made the reasons for their divorce a major subject of public discussion.

    Although this marriage is often mentioned in connection with his name, Tardio had already developed his own position within advertising and commercial production. His professional identity does not depend on his former relationship with the actress.

    Wife, Children and Family Life

    Tardio later married Julia, who also grew up in New York. The couple settled in Los Angeles and have two children, a son named Max and a daughter named Charlie.

    In a recorded introduction about his family life, Tardio described himself as a father of two and spoke warmly about his wife and children. He also explained that he earned his living by directing television commercials and television programmes while operating within the advertising and production world.

    He has taken part in parenting discussions covering subjects such as setting limits, balancing work with family responsibilities, choosing childcare and supporting children in sport. These contributions present a more personal side of a filmmaker whose professional work is normally viewed through finished campaigns.

    Current Professional Work

    Tardio has remained involved in commercial direction and production advising. His professional work has continued through Durable Goods, where he has been associated with comedy, dialogue and story-driven advertising.

    A 2023 update from Rye Country Day School also stated that he was developing a food programme for CNN. This project reflected his interest in food as well as his ability to create television concepts beyond conventional advertising.

    His long career demonstrates an ability to adapt as media has moved from broadcast television towards web series, digital campaigns and short-form online content. The tools and platforms have changed, but his focus on characters and storytelling has remained consistent.
